Jupiter Wagons recently released its financial results for the quarter ended March, showing a significant deterioration in key metrics. The company’s consolidated net profit tumbled 72% year-over-year to Rs 29 crore, compared to the previous year’s quarter. Revenue from operations declined 25% to Rs 780 crore, down from the corresponding period last year. Operating profitability also suffered, with EBITDA falling 46% during the January-March quarter. For the full fiscal year, the company’s profit after tax dropped 56% year-over-year, although the exact full-year revenue figure was not specified in the latest available data. The sharp declines in quarterly and annual earnings reflect headwinds in the railway wagon manufacturing sector, including input cost pressures and potentially lower order inflows. Jupiter Wagons shares have seen a decline in the market following the announcement. In a separate development, Indian Railways has outlined plans for a large tender for freight wagons. This move could offer a potential boost to wagon manufacturers like Jupiter Wagons, as the company is a key supplier in the segment. However, the timing and impact of the tender on near-term earnings remain uncertain.

Key takeaways from the results include a sharp contraction in revenue and profitability, suggesting that Jupiter Wagons faced significant operational challenges during the quarter. The 72% drop in net profit and 46% decline in EBITDA indicate margin compression, possibly due to higher raw material costs, pricing pressure, or lower order execution. The full-year PAT decline of 56% underscores that the weakness was not limited to the final quarter. The railway wagon sector is closely tied to the capital expenditure plans of Indian Railways. The announced large tender for freight wagons could potentially improve order visibility for Jupiter Wagons in the coming fiscal year. However, the company’s ability to benefit from this tender would depend on its competitive positioning, capacity utilization, and cost management. Market participants may view the tender as a positive catalyst, but near-term financial performance could remain under pressure until orders materialize and production ramps up.
